Tor is a web browser that lets you stay anonymous online or access the dark web. Tor shares similarities with VPNs and proxy servers — all of these tools allow anonymous browsing. Tor can be used together with a VPN to provide overlapping layers of privacy and anonymity. The quickest way to access the dark web is to download and install Tor Browser, which will route your traffic through the Tor network and let you access the dark web.

Others have dangerous permission requirements and invasive logs. These aren’t the type of products you should use to keep you safe while exploring the dark web. One of the problems with free VPNs is that they have a poor user-to-server ratio, with too many users and not enough servers. This is not what you want when also using the Tor network, as the two in conjunction will be painfully slow. Yes, you definitely need a VPN if you want to access the dark web on your phone. This is because the dark web is full of potentially dangerous content, and a VPN will help keep your identity and personal information safe. Without a VPN, you could be putting yourself at risk of being hacked or scammed.

When it comes to dark web safety, the deep web dangers are very different from dark web dangers. Illegal cyber activity cannot necessarily be stumbled upon easily but tends to be much more extreme and threatening if you do seek it out.

Firstly, it could jeopardize your anonymity if you submit any kind of personal information during a dark web browsing session. Secondly, there are many malicious, fake, and phishing sites on the dark web, which might look like sites you trust but are actually designed to steal your data. The websites and online platforms that you find via your search engine are actually only a small part of the internet. There are many more sites hidden away in a part of the internet called the deep web. Some of them (the hardest ones to access) are situated in what is known as the dark web.
The easiest way to access Tor is through a special browser known as the Tor Browser. You might want to hide your Tor Browser download using a VPN and your existing browser’s private/incognito mode. Journalists and whistleblowers, including Edward Snowden himself, often use the dark web and Tor to exchange sensitive information. For instance, the Ashley Madison data dump was posted to a site only accessible to Tor users.
